FIRST AMENDMENT TO COMMUNITY DEVELOPMENT BLOCK GRANT PROGRAM AGREEMENTFIRST AMENDMENT TO COMMUNITY DEVELOPMENT BLOCK GRANT (CDBG) PROGRAM AGREEMENT
BETWEEN THE CITY OF CLEARWATER, FLORIDA AND
CLEARWATER NEIGHBORHOOD HOUSING SERVICES, INC.
THIS FIRST AMENDMENT TO CDBG PROGRAM AGREEMENT (this "Amendment") is made and
entered into by and between the City of Clearwater, Florida, a Florida municipal corporation, with a principal
address of P.O. Box 4748, Clearwater, Florida 33758, (the "City"), and Clearwater Neighborhood Housing
Services, Inc., a Florida non-profit corporation, with a principal address of 608 North Garden Avenue, Clearwater,
FL 33755 ("Tampa Bay NHS" or "Subrecipient') (the City and Subrecipient shall be referred to collectively as the
"Parties").
WITNESSETH:
WHEREAS, the Community Development Block Grant Program ("CDBG") is administered by the United
States Department of Housing and Urban Development ("HUD"); and
WHEREAS, the City is an entitlement community that receives CDBG funds awarded under the Housing
and Community Development Act of 1974, in furtherance of its goal of promoting community development and
improvement of public facilities, as further detailed in the Consolidated Plan for Housing and Community
Development Programs 2020/2021-2024/2025; and
WHEREAS, Tampa Bay NHS is a private non-profit corporation that provides homeownership education
and counseling services; and
WHEREAS, the City has provided funding to the Subrecipient to replace the aging air conditioning
systems at the CNHS Business Center located at 1045 N. Martin Luther King, Jr. Ave., Clearwater, in the North
Greenwood Neighborhood Revitalization Strategy Area, where a Head Start Program is run at this location; and
WHEREAS, the Parties entered into that certain Community Development Block Grant (CDBG) Program
Agreement dated May 17, 2024 (the "Original Agreement") under which Subrecipient was awarded $69,934.00
to replace the aging air conditioning systems at the CNHS Business Center where a Head Start Program is run at
this location; and
WHEREAS, these services are an eligible activity under the CDBG program in accordance with 24 CFR
§570.201(e). It is a limited clientele activity and meets a national objective as required under 24 CFR
§570.200(a)(2) and 24 CFR §570.208(a)(2); and
WHEREAS, Tampa Bay NHS has available the necessary qualified personnel, facilities, materials, and
supplies to perform such services and/or carry out such programs for these residents, who are eligible and
qualified to receive said services and are within the income limits for low- and moderate -income persons as defined
by HUD and adjusted annually, and which current income levels are attached as Exhibit "A" to the Original
Agreement and incorporated herein by reference; and
WHEREAS, the Parties wish to increase the associated amount of funding allocated under the Original
Agreement to $83,090.00; and
NOW THEREFORE, in consideration of the mutual covenants and agreements contained herein, and for
other good and valuable consideration, the sufficiency and receipt whereof being hereby acknowledged, the City
and Tampa Bay NHS agree as follows:

SECTION I: SCOPE OF SERVICES AND USE OF FUNDS
1. Recitals. The recitals set forth above are true and correct and are incorporated herein and made a part
of this Amendment.
2. Amended and Restated Sections. The following sections and exhibits of the Original Agreement are
hereby amended and restated in their entirety as follows:
3. The Grant. Under the terms and conditions of this Agreement, the City has allocated a subaward
to Subrecipient in the amount of EIGHTY-THREE THOUSAND NINETY AND 00/100 DOLLARS
($83,090.00) in FY 2023-2024 CDBG funds toward the project, as defined below. Pursuant to
2 CFR §200.332, the required subaward information is attached as Exhibit "B". Any funds
remaining unexpended or not disbursed to Tampa Bay NHS by the City as of the termination date
of this Agreement may be deobligated from this Agreement and made available for other City
projects as determined by the City.
7. Expenditure of Funds/Budget. Subrecipient shall use the grant proceeds for eligible expenses
permitted under the CDBG regulations as set forth in 24 CFR Part 570 and in accordance with
the Budget attached as Exhibit "D" and made a part hereof by this reference. Any changes in
budget line items, including additions, must be requested in writing and must be approved in
writing by the Economic Development and Housing Department Director or Assistant Director
before related expenditures can be undertaken. Subrecipient shall be responsible for any cost
overruns above the grant amount of EIGHTY-THREE THOUSAND NINETY AND 00/100
DOLLARS ($83,090.00). Subrecipient shall not use any CDBG funds for prohibited activities as
set forth in 24 CFR §570.207. Notwithstanding anything to the contrary in this Agreement, the City
also reserves the right to request and approve documentation supporting any requests for
reimbursement to verify the reasonableness and validity of such costs and said Budget may be
modified by the City accordingly. Subrecipient acknowledges and agrees that any funds not used
in accordance with permitted CDBG regulations and the Budget must be repaid to the City.

Amended Exhibit "D"
Budget
Clearwater Neighborhood Housing Services, Inc.
FY 2023-2024
Project Type: CDBG
Amount of Funding: $83,090.00
nded
Category
CDBG Portion
Public Facilities
Funds provided to replace the aging air conditioning systems at the
CNHS Business Center located at 1045 N. Martin Luther King, Jr.
Ave., Clearwater, in the North Greenwood Neighborhood
Revitalization Strategy Area, where a Head Start Program is run at
this location. The commercial AC systems are over 15 years old,
need regular repairs, and have reached the effective end of life. The
project includes removing the existing air conditioning systems and
replacing them with new, energy-efficient air conditioning systems.
Benefit — 80 Persons
Beneficiaries assisted must reside within City of Clearwater limits
(Tax District CW, CWD, or CWDO) and household income must be
at or below 80% AMI based on the CDBG income limits in effect at
the time assistance is provided.
